Distributed Computing: Principles, Algorithms, and Systems by Ajay D. Kshemkalyani, Mukesh Singhal

BUY IT NEW

  • $91.00 List price
    $85.00 Online price
    $76.50 Member price
    (Save 15%)
    Limited Time Offer! Everyone receives the Member Price on books.
    See Details
  • skip to cart
  • Add To List uiAction=GetAllLists&page=List&pageType=list&ean=9780521876346&productCode=BK&maxCount=100&threshold=3

GET FREE SHIPPING ON ORDERS OF $25 OR MORE

DELIVERY & GIFT DETAILS:

Usually ships within 24 hours

Delivery Time and Shipping Rates

Eligible for gift wrap & gift message.

BUY IT USED

6 copies from $59.11

See All Available

Textbook (Hardcover - New Edition)

  • 754pp

Textbook Information

  • ISBN-13: 9780521876346
  • Edition Description: New Edition
  • Edition Number: 1
  • Pub. Date: January 2008
  • Publisher: Cambridge University Press

Reader Rating: (1 ratings)

Detailed Rating: "Accuracy" See All

Buy it Used: 6 copies from $59.11 See All Available

Customers who bought this also bought

 
  • Overview
  • Editorial Reviews
  • Customer Reviews
  • Features

Product Details

  • Pub. Date: January 2008
  • Publisher: Cambridge University Press
  • Format: Textbook Hardcover, 754pp

Synopsis

This comprehensive textbook covers the principles and models underlying the theory, algorithms and systems aspects of distributed computing.

More Reviews and Recommendations

Biography

Ajay D. Kshemkalyani is an associate professor in the Department of Computer Science, at the University of Illinois at Chicago. He was awarded his PhD in Computer and Information Science in 1991 from The Ohio State University. Before moving to academia, he spent several years working on computer networks at IBM Research Triangle Park. In 1999, he received the National Science Foundation's CAREER Award. He is a senior member of the IEEE, and his principal areas of research include distributed computing, algorithms, computer networks, and concurrent systems. He currently serves on the editorial board of Computer Networks.

Mukesh Singhal is Full Professor and Gartner Group Endowed Chair in Network Engineering in the Department of Computer Science at the University of Kentucky. He was awarded his PhD in Computer Science in 1986 from the University of Maryland, College Park. In 2003, he received the IEEE Technical Achievement Award, and currently serves on the editorial boards for the IEEE Transactions on Parallel and Distributed Systems and the IEEE Transactions on Computers. He is a Fellow of the IEEE, and his principal areas of research include distributed systems, computer networks, wireless and mobile computing systems, performance evaluation, and computer security.

Customer Reviews

  • Reader Rating:
  • Ratings: 1Reviews: 1

a well-written, amazingly comprehensive textby BenSJ

Reader Rating:
See Detailed Ratings

December 27, 2008: ***************************************************************
This is an amazing text book, and by far the best in the area. The range
of topics covered is very comprehensive, from theory and algorithms to
systems. It maintains a very good balance between theory, algorithms and
systems, without compromising on any of these three aspects of distributed
computing. For example, it covers the more traditional and basic topics
(such as global state and time, termination detection, mutual exclusion,
multicast and group communication ...) side by side with advanced and more
complex topics (such as failure detectors, self-stabilization, consensus,
shared memory, peer-to-peer networks ...), all in a single book.

The writing style throughout is very nice and authoritative. Each chapter
is well-structured. The algorithms are explained in a easy to understand manner after the pseudo-code. The exposition of each topic is very clear, making it interesting reading. This is a must-read for anyone interested in learning the essentials of distributed computing.